Steps for Site Preparation

Thorough site preparation is essential for a successful concrete installation process. Initially, the area must be cleared of debris, vegetation, and any existing structures. This step provides a clean, stable foundation. Following this, the soil is examined for compaction and drainage capabilities; if necessary, it may be compacted or treated to enhance stability. Next, proper grading is performed to establish a level surface and facilitate water runoff. Installing forms is also crucial, as they define the shape and dimensions of the concrete pour. Lastly, reinforcing materials, such as rebar or wire mesh, are positioned to enhance the concrete's strength. Proper execution of these steps lays the groundwork for a resilient and reliable concrete structure.

Curing Process Importance

While frequently disregarded, the curing process serves a crucial function in the success of a concrete installation. This phase commences directly following the concrete is poured and involves maintaining adequate moisture, temperature, and time to let the concrete obtain its intended strength and durability. Proper curing stops complications including cracking, surface scaling, and weaknesses in the material. Techniques may include laying across the surface wet burlap, utilizing curing compounds, or applying plastic sheeting to keep moisture in. Typically, the curing period lasts from a few days to several weeks, based on environmental conditions and the specific concrete mix used. Understanding the significance of this process confirms that the final structure remains dependable and durable, meeting the expectations of clients.

Sealant Application Frequency

Normally, putting on a sealant to concrete surfaces every one to three years is important for upholding their structural integrity and visual appeal. This schedule is based on factors like weather conditions, foot traffic, and the type of sealant used. Consistent inspections can assist in identifying when reapplication is essential; indicators like discoloration, wear, or water penetration show that the sealant has broken find out about this down. Homeowners should choose premium sealants suited to their specific concrete applications, guaranteeing better durability. Furthermore, proper surface preparation before application enhances adhesion and effectiveness. By maintaining this maintenance schedule, property owners can protect their concrete investments, increasing the lifespan of surfaces and reducing costly repairs in the future.

Advancements and Emerging Trends in Modern Concrete Solutions

How is the concrete industry evolving to meet the demands of a rapidly changing world? Advancements in concrete technology are forming a more environmentally responsible and resilient future. Researchers are creating eco-friendly alternatives, such as recycled aggregates and bio-based additives, which decrease the carbon footprint of concrete production. Furthermore, developments in smart concrete—integrating sensors that monitor structural health—enable proactive maintenance, boosting safety and durability.

Another emerging trend is the application of 3D printing technology, facilitating quick construction of intricate structures with reduced waste. Additionally, self-healing concrete, which utilizes bacteria or other materials to repair cracks automatically, is building momentum, promising extended-life infrastructure systems.

While urbanization advances and climate change shapes construction approaches, these advancements showcase the industry's dedication to sustainability and efficiency. The future of concrete technology holds immense potential for transforming how society builds, guaranteeing structures that are long-lasting and ecologically responsible.

What Is the Typical Curing Time for Concrete to Set Completely?

Concrete generally requires approximately 28 days to reach full cure, though preliminary setting begins within a few hours. Conditions such as temperature, humidity, and mix design can impact the curing process and overall strength development.

What Concrete Finish Options Are Available?

Multiple concrete finishes consist of polished, stamped, exposed aggregate, brushed, and troweled. Each individual finish presents distinct aesthetics and textures, accommodating diverse design preferences and functional requirements in both residential and commercial applications.

Is It Possible to Pour Concrete in Cold Weather?

Indeed, concrete can be installed in cold weather, but certain precautions are essential. Appropriate techniques and materials, such as heated water and insulating blankets, help make certain the concrete cures properly despite lower temperatures.

What Action Should I Take When My Concrete Cracks?

If concrete cracks, assess the degree of the damage. Hairline cracks can be repaired with a concrete patching compound, while larger cracks could necessitate professional evaluation and repair to ensure structural integrity and prevent additional problems.

What Are the Signs That My Concrete Needs Resurfacing?

To identify if concrete necessitates resurfacing, it's important to look for obvious cracks, uneven surfaces, or discoloration. In addition, pooling water or a rough texture could signal that resurfacing is necessary for enhanced aesthetics and functionality.
